Yes, Netaji Subhas Open University follows a semester system for its BA programmes. The study year of this programme is structured into two semesters of half a year each, and the candidates usually pursue a predetermined set of courses within a semester. These programmes are structured into six semesters. This three-year, full-time programme is offered at the undergraduate level.

According to the NSOU BA course admission criteria, candidates are shortlisted based on the marks obtained in the last qualifying examination. No entrance test is mandatory for candidates to appear for and qualify to secure admission to the BA courses. Shortlisted candidates must provide the necessary documents to complete the verification process. Those who meet the course-specific eligibility criteria can get direct admission.

NSOU Kolkata opens the application procedure for all programmes, such as BA, in January. Admission applications are received by the university in online mode through the official website. Students who meet the eligibility criteria as prescribed by the university can directly apply on the official website. Eligible students must ensure that they submit the relevant documents for verification.

For admission to the BA course at Netaji Subhas Open University, applicants need to pass Class 12 or an equivalent exam in the relevant stream from a recognised board or equivalent. Applicants with a valid aggregate in the earlier qualifying examination are also eligible for admission. Candidates fulfilling course-specific academic qualifications can apply for the BA courses.
